YO16 6GH is an accessible, working-class neighbourhood on Littondale Court, 1.2km from Sewerby in Bridlington. Administratively it sits within Bridlington North ward and the East Yorkshire constituency.

This is a strong family neighbourhood — a stable, owner-occupied suburb — married couples, UK-born, strong community. The daytime character shifts — mainly white older workforce, self-employed in agriculture, forestry and fishing, with some construction. With an average age of 46, this is established family country — quiet streets, strong community ties, and low rental churn. 73% of properties are owner-occupied — a strong indicator of neighbourhood stability and long-term community investment.

Safety: Crime rates are low here at 12 incidents per 1,000 residents — well below average and reassuring for families. Property: Average house prices are around £182k, up 14.7% year-on-year.

Census 2021 statistics for YO16 6GH are sourced from Output Area E00175335 (shared with 7 postcodes in this micro-neighbourhood). Property prices come from HM Land Registry.
